    Hi Madhu,
    Expert Caetano has rightly point out. Refer Note 1840705 - RAISE_EXCEPTION short dump if running CO11N in background
    Cause
    The short dump is triggered because SAP transaction CO11N contains new GUI elements that cannot always be dealt with in a background process,
    such as the confirmation texts.
    Resolution
    SAP recommends that the standard production order BAPIs, such as BAPI_PRODORDCONF_CREATE_TT, should be used to post a confirmation in background.
    If this is not feasible, the following workaround may be uses:
    Define a confirmation profile in transaction OPK0; 
    In the detail areas, remove the area "Confirmation text"; 
    Set this profile as standard, so that it is chosen automatically by the system when a batch-job
    is started; 
    Assign this confirmation profile to the batch user with transaction SU3 using parameter CORUPROF.
    Also see Note 429432 - CO11N: Batch input in background dumps if long text is maintained
    Refer to note 1154692 - Endless loop during confirmation in background if you doing Auto GR during confirmations

    Hi mahesh,
    If you are using backup feature from crx console, I mean http://localhost:4502/crx/config/backup.jsp  I can say that we had also some problems with this functionalities.
    First off all what you need to check are the permissions, because when you check a source code there is line which creates a File object using a path specified by you to make a backup of repository.
    File targetDir = new File(req.getParameter("targetDir", listDir.getParentFile().getAbsolutePath()));
    You need to have sure that the proper read write access has been granted for this path.
    Another issue is that maybe there was already prepared some hotfix if you are using CQ5.4. Please refer to the following link:
    http://dev.day.com/content/kb/home/Crx/CrxSystemAdministration/CRXOnlineBackup.html
    and also to this one:
    http://dev.day.com/content/docs/en/crx/current/release_notes/overview.html which contains a hotfix number #34797 which was applied to backup.jsp file.

    Mj, I can't offer much help but you may be able to use this method to "find" Lion OS X in the App Store again.
    Hold down the "option" key while clicking on the App Store icon.  Keep holding down the option key, then click on the "Purchased" tab at the top of the page. 
    With any luck the button to the right of Lion OS X will now say "install."
    I'm having a similar problem reinstalling Lion, so don't be surprised if you try to reinstall and get the same error.
